Transaction 661823bfc50f11cdb51f42d9b670173c0fdbe4eff9064fc8493bf7a6d3734970

77 Input
2 Outputs
  • 661823bfc50f11cdb51f42d9b670173c0fdbe4eff9064fc8493bf7a6d3734970:0
  • value  996345
    address  383WqUzoGjuokcpeSHzpSGPNWsr43f2AZv
  • 661823bfc50f11cdb51f42d9b670173c0fdbe4eff9064fc8493bf7a6d3734970:1
  • value  960048988
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s